Figure 2 Rheb1 activates mTORC1 signaling in islets.
A: The expression of mTORC1 signaling and its downstream in the islets isolated from pRheb1KO (n = 2) and Flox (n = 2) with or without glucose stimulation; B: The expression of mTOC1 signaling and its downstream in the islets isolated from pRheb1KO (n = 3) and Flox (n = 3) with or without glucose and insulin stimulation; C: Western blot analysis of C57 islets treated with GFP (n = 3) or Rheb1OE (n = 3) adenovirus for 48 hours with or without glucose and insulin stimulation. All data are represented as the mean ± SD, aP < 0.05, bP < 0.01. NC: Negative control.
